預計面向老年人的人工智慧(AI)機器人市場將從 2026 年的 10.26 億美元成長到 2031 年的 27.844 億美元,複合年成長率為 22.1%。
面向老年人的人工智慧(AI)機器人市場在全球醫療自動化和養老護理生態系統中佔據戰略地位。人口快速老化和不斷上升的依賴率給醫療保健系統和長期照護機構帶來了巨大壓力。各國政府和服務提供者正在採用技術主導的解決方案,以在控制營運成本的同時維持護理品質。面向老年人的人工智慧機器人可以輔助日常護理、病患監測和臨床決策。這種與數位健康策略和機器人技術創新相契合的趨勢,為市場的持續成長奠定了堅實的基礎。看護者和病患對輔助科技的接受度不斷提高,也進一步推動了市場成長。
市場促進因素
人口老化加劇以及慢性病和行動障礙的日益普遍是推動這一趨勢的主要因素。醫療機構需要擴充性的解決方案來應對護理人員短缺的問題。人工智慧機器人可以輔助完成日常任務,例如行動輔助、服藥提醒和患者互動。提高病患安全性和降低再入院率的需求也推動了這一趨勢。機器學習和感測器技術的進步正在提升老年人機器人的功能。醫療數位化和公共對智慧醫院基礎設施的投資正在促進其更廣泛的應用。
市場限制因素
高昂的初始投資和維護成本限制了中小醫療機構對機器人系統的採用。將機器人系統與現有醫院IT平台整合可能十分複雜。在某些地區,病患隱私和對機器的情感依賴等倫理問題也是阻礙因素。醫護人員技術技能的不足延緩了有效部署。監管核准和臨床檢驗要求延長了產品開發週期。儘管市場需求強勁,但這些限制因素仍在影響商業化的進程。
技術與細分市場洞察
按技術分類,市場涵蓋機器學習、電腦視覺、自然語言處理和基於感測器的分析。機器學習和電腦視覺因其在導航、患者識別和行為分析方面的應用而佔據主導地位。按應用分類,行動輔助、病患監測、復健支援和陪伴服務是主要細分市場。最終用戶包括醫院、療養院、養老住宅和家庭護理服務提供者。按地區分類,北美和歐洲憑藉其先進的醫療基礎設施和較高的機器人普及率佔據了較大的市場佔有率。亞太地區由於人口老化和政府主導的醫療現代化項目,正經歷快速成長。
競爭格局與策略展望
競爭格局涵蓋機器人製造商、人工智慧軟體開發商和醫療技術公司。策略重點包括與醫院和長期照護機構建立合作關係。每家公司都致力於提升機器人的自主性、安全性能和使用者介面。與雲端分析平台的整合增強了即時監控和資料管理能力。產品差異化體現在可靠性、易用性和符合醫療法規等。長期策略強調模組化設計和可擴展的部署模式,以降低整體擁有成本。
隨著醫療保健系統尋求更有效率的養老解決方案,面向老年人的人工智慧(AI)機器人市場預計將穩定成長。人口趨勢和數位轉型將是關鍵促進因素。成本、監管和倫理問題仍然是主要挑戰。技術專長和區域部署模式將決定不斷演變的市場結構。

Artificial Intelligence (AI) In The Geriatric Robotics Market is forecast to grow at a CAGR of 22.1%, reaching a market size of USD 2,784.4 million in 2031 from USD 1,026.0 million in 2026.
The Artificial Intelligence in the Geriatric Robotics Market is strategically positioned within the global healthcare automation and elderly care ecosystem. Rapid population aging and rising dependency ratios are placing pressure on healthcare systems and long-term care facilities. Governments and providers are adopting technology-driven solutions to maintain care quality while controlling operational costs. AI-enabled geriatric robots support daily assistance, patient monitoring, and clinical decision processes. This alignment with digital health strategies and robotics innovation creates a strong foundation for sustained market expansion. Increasing acceptance of assistive technologies among caregivers and patients further supports market growth.
Market Drivers
The key driver is the growing elderly population and the rising prevalence of chronic diseases and mobility limitations. Healthcare providers require scalable solutions to address workforce shortages in nursing and caregiving services. AI-powered robots assist with routine tasks such as mobility support, medication reminders, and patient interaction. Demand is also supported by the need to improve patient safety and reduce hospital readmissions. Advances in machine learning and sensor technologies enhance the functionality of geriatric robots. Public investments in healthcare digitization and smart hospital infrastructure contribute to wider adoption.
Market Restraints
High initial investment and maintenance costs limit adoption in small and mid-sized healthcare facilities. Integration of robotic systems with existing hospital IT platforms can be complex. Ethical concerns related to patient privacy and emotional dependence on machines remain barriers in some regions. Limited technical skills among healthcare staff slow effective deployment. Regulatory approvals and clinical validation requirements extend product development cycles. These constraints affect the pace of commercialization despite strong demand fundamentals.
Technology and Segment Insights
By technology, the market includes machine learning, computer vision, natural language processing, and sensor-based analytics. Machine learning and computer vision dominate due to their role in navigation, patient recognition, and behavior analysis. By application, major segments include mobility assistance, patient monitoring, rehabilitation support, and companionship services. End users consist of hospitals, nursing homes, assisted living facilities, and homecare providers. From a regional perspective, North America and Europe account for a significant share due to advanced healthcare infrastructure and higher adoption of robotics. Asia Pacific shows rapid growth driven by expanding elderly populations and government-backed healthcare modernization programs.
Competitive and Strategic Outlook
The competitive landscape comprises robotics manufacturers, AI software developers, and healthcare technology companies. Strategic priorities include partnerships with hospitals and long-term care centers. Companies focus on improving robot autonomy, safety features, and user interfaces. Integration with cloud-based analytics platforms strengthens real-time monitoring and data management. Product differentiation is based on reliability, ease of use, and compliance with healthcare regulations. Long-term strategies emphasize modular designs and scalable deployment models to reduce ownership costs.
The Artificial Intelligence in the Geriatric Robotics Market is set for strong growth as healthcare systems seek efficient solutions for elderly care. Demographic trends and digital transformation act as core enablers. Cost, regulation, and ethical concerns remain key challenges. Technology specialization and regional adoption patterns define the evolving market structure.
